Comments (2)
check the response statuscode. response.EnsureSuccessStatusCode()
check the TryAddWithoutValidation result,
var ok = request.Headers.TryAddWithoutValidation("Content-Type", "application/x-memorypack");
maybe, it is false(not added!)
- Uri is invalid, use
http://localhost:5173/api
- set header to content
request.Content.Headers.Add("Content-Type", "application/x-memorypack");
HttpRequestMessage request = new()
{
Content = new ByteArrayContent(bin),
RequestUri = new Uri("http://localhost:5260/api/"),
Method = HttpMethod.Post
};
request.Content.Headers.Add("Content-Type", "application/x-memorypack");
var response = await httpClient.SendAsync(request);
var stream = await response.EnsureSuccessStatusCode().Content.ReadAsStreamAsync();
var ret = await MemoryPackSerializer.DeserializeAsync<TestModel>(stream);
Console.WriteLine(ret.Id + ":" + ret.Name);
from memorypack.
Thank you for the feedback, the issue was resolved!
from memorypack.
Related Issues (20)
- Is it possible to utilise MemoryPack to compare serialized data of the same type? HOT 1
- [Question] Why are unions only supported for class and not struct, and is there a work around? HOT 1
- POCO structs are treated as unmanaged despite GenerateType.VersionTolerant HOT 5
- Platform implement HOT 1
- Support WebGL? HOT 1
- Run In Roslyn HOT 1
- Unions generate code that is not C#7 compliant HOT 1
- AcessViolationException from MemoryPackReader.ReadString HOT 3
- Nested types support HOT 1
- ArrayTypeMismatchException: when using collections with interfaces HOT 1
- Nullable Float and Double values are serialized incorrectly by the TypeScript serializer methods. HOT 1
- [Request] Error with parameters in class that are not Deserialized
- TypeScript generator is generating files with mixed line endings
- Memory<T> support for TypeScript generator
- TypeScript generator is a bit too eager to generate the file HOT 1
- Support Orleans HOT 1
- Compilation errors on Unity 2022.3.36f1 when adding v1.21.1 to package.json HOT 1
- C# Multiple inheritance types lost on Serialization/Deserialization HOT 2
- Is there anything like a non-generic IMemoryPackable? HOT 1
- Error Occured in Quick Start case HOT 1
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from memorypack.